Report exports in Claravale render timestamps in the workspace's configured timezone, not the viewer's. If a customer reports off-by-hours totals, check the workspace setting before escalating. Scheduled exports lock the timezone at schedule creation. When re-issuing a corrected export, the bundle must be re-signed before delivery. The signing key support should verify against appears below.

deploy key for kagup-bawig: bky9_ZMq28eTw9

Quick heads-up for the security review: we've been chasing intermittent DNS resolution failures against Quillhost's managed resolver for about two weeks. Roughly 0.3% of lookups from the Bramwick region time out, then succeed on retry. Quillhost claims it's an anycast routing hiccup on their side; we've added a secondary resolver as a stopgap. No evidence of spoofing or cache poisoning so far, but worth a look during the audit. Their incident liaison has been responsive and can share packet captures on request.

pager mailbox: praok@torvalabs.local

## v3.7.1 — Key rotation for the Gatewren rate limiter

Heads up, future maintainers: we rotated the config-signing key for Gatewren, our internal API gateway. Rate-limit policies (the token-bucket rules added in v3.6) are distributed as signed config bundles, and the old key was nearing its expiry window, so we swapped it during the Thursday maintenance slot. Old bundles will stop validating after the grace period ends — re-sign anything you've got stashed locally. Nothing else changed in the limiter logic itself. New key below.

signing key of tajef-yagef = bky3_HHT